Sql 如何制定员工工资限制?
我有一个带有employee表的数据库。此表具有以下属性: 姓名、身份证、地址和薪水 我需要将员工的工资限制在5000美元到10000美元之间。我如何实施此限制 我试图将salary属性的数据类型定义为:Sql 如何制定员工工资限制?,sql,database,numeric,Sql,Database,Numeric,我有一个带有employee表的数据库。此表具有以下属性: 姓名、身份证、地址和薪水 我需要将员工的工资限制在5000美元到10000美元之间。我如何实施此限制 我试图将salary属性的数据类型定义为: NUMERIC (5000, 10000) 然而,当我搜索sql文档时,我发现数字(p,s)意味着 p:精度 s:scale创建表格时尝试使用约束: 工资数字 限制工资范围 检查(薪资>=5000,薪资在创建表时使用检查约束 创建表( 名称 身份证件 地址, 工资支票(工资在(5
NUMERIC (5000, 10000)
然而,当我搜索sql文档时,我发现数字(p,s)意味着
p:精度
s:scale创建表格时尝试使用约束:
工资数字
限制工资范围
检查(薪资>=5000,薪资在创建表时使用检查约束
创建表(
名称
身份证件
地址,
工资支票(工资在(5000至10000)之间)